Functional Description ? help
Back to Top |
Source |
Description |
UniProt | Acts as a transcriptional activator. Binds to the GCC-box pathogenesis-related promoter element. Involved in the regulation of gene expression by stress factors and by components of stress signal transduction pathways. {ECO:0000269|PubMed:11950980}. |
Regulation -- Description ? help
Back to Top |
Source |
Description |
UniProt | INDUCTION: Strongly induced by wounding. Induced by Pseudomonas syringae tomato (both virulent and avirulent avrRpt2 strains), independently of PAD4. Also induced by methyl jasmonate (MeJA) independently of JAR1, but seems to not be affected by ethylene. Induction by salicylic acid (SA) is controlled by growth and/or developmental conditions, and seems to be more efficient and independent of PAD4 in older plants. {ECO:0000269|PubMed:11950980, ECO:0000269|PubMed:12068110}. |
